Those starting a career in design will be showing their work to top design companies at an exhibition in London this month.
The 2009 New Designers event will be held at the Business Design Centre, with
exhibition stands dedicated to the creations of emerging talent.
Graduates will showcase objects in a bid to improve their profiles and secure jobs with some of the leading UK companies in the field.
The organisers stated: "50 highly individual and remarkably talented design entrepreneurs get their chance to showcase their original, contemporary and directional design collections at New Designers 2009."
The first part of the event will take place between July 9th and 12th and will focus on textiles, jewellery and precious metalwork, contemporary applied arts, accessories, fashion glass and ceramics.
Meanwhile, the second installment of the exhibition is concerned with graphic design, furniture, visual communications, spatial design and products and is scheduled to run from July 16th to 19th.
More than 18,000 people traditionally visit the show, which features two awards evenings and acknowledges the work of entrepreneurs who are one year on from graduation.
The event, which has been running for 24 years, has launched the careers of designers such as Ella Doran, Thomas Heatherwick and Barber Osgerby.
Opened in 1986 in the former Royal Agricultural Hall, the Business Design Centre on Upper Street, Islington is an integrated trade, exhibition and conference complex that hosts more than 80 exhibitions and 250 conferences annually and is home to over 100 businesses, attracting around half a million visitors a year.
